If I had the same steady hands that I had 30 years ago, and the 400mm f/5.6 had IS, I would agree with that. Maybe my skills will improve with practice and I can get to the point where hand held beats tripod mounted, but for now, I get a lot more keepers this way. Even hand held, the laser reticle sight makes acquisition much easier.
